REC joins govt's OTS committee

Date: 8th February 2011

REC joins OTS committeeThe UK leading recruitment industry body has announced that it is to join the government's Office of Tax Simplification (OTS).

Officials from the Recruitment and Employment Confederation (REC) will now join a host of other tax and law experts on the OTS' small business consultative committee.

The OTS is currently reviewing the UK's small business taxation environment, including the controversial IR35 legislation, with a view to creating a less complex system for small firms to operate in.

Gillian Econopouly, the REC's head of policy, commented: "We welcome the work of the OTS and are pleased to join the business committee. We look forward to representing our members' views in this important forum.

"The OTS' work comes at a critical time for the economy and the recruitment industry and we will use this opportunity to promote a tax system that is more navigable and transparent for businesses, and especially smaller enterprises."
